KEIGHLEY Cougars have announced the signing of Ben Blackmore following his recent departure from Bradford Bulls.

He will stay at Cougar Park until the end of the 2024 season.

Blackmore was recently released from his contract with Bradford Bulls due to a clash in his work schedule, however Cougars' training schedule has far less of an impact on the winger's work life.

The former Bulls man goes straight into contention for selection this weekend against Midlands.

Discussing his signing, Jake Webster DOR said: “Ben is a big strong thing and someone I’ve admired in the game for a long time.

"His carries out of back field really are Championship quality, so to be able to bring that to Cougar Park for the promotion push is something I am really excited about.”
